Mercurial > vim
view READMEdir/README_haiku.txt @ 33692:b08d31805a75 v9.0.2082
patch 9.0.2082: test_channel may fail because of IPv6 config issue
Commit: https://github.com/vim/vim/commit/43cb8e1c3b60f6fcd30a9a0f9b01b86d640b2165
Author: James McCoy <jamessan@jamessan.com>
Date: Thu Nov 2 20:05:38 2023 +0100
patch 9.0.2082: test_channel may fail because of IPv6 config issue
Problem: test_channel may fail because of IPv6 config issues
Solution: Catch and skip the test, if getaddrinfo() fails with
'Address family not supported'
Mark tests as skipped when ch_open encounters E901
On some of the Debian build systems, the IPv6 channel tests fail because
`ch_open('[::1]:<port>', ...)` raises the error "E901: getaddrinfo() in
channel_open(): Address family for hostname not supported".
This appears to happen because getaddrinfo() can't perform the reverse
lookup for the ::1, which is a config issue on that system. Therefore,
instead of reporting a test failure, mark the test as skipped due to the
bad network config
closes: #13473
Signed-off-by: James McCoy <jamessan@jamessan.com>
Signed-off-by: Christian Brabandt <cb@256bit.org>
author | Christian Brabandt <cb@256bit.org> |
---|---|
date | Thu, 02 Nov 2023 20:15:06 +0100 |
parents | f8116058ca76 |
children | 4635e43f2c6f |
line wrap: on
line source
README_haiku.txt for version 9.0 of Vim: Vi IMproved. This file explains the installation of Vim on Haiku operating system. See "README.txt" for general information about Vim. Preferred (and easy) way to get Vim on Haiku is to use default Haiku software repository HaikuPorts. To get Vim: - Open HaikuDepot application and search for "vim" package, then install, - Open a Terminal and type "pkgman install vim", then follow instructions. If you prefer to install Vim from source, follow the instructions on "runtime/doc/os_haiku.txt", "Compiling Vim" section.